Bobbie Jo Renegar Speaks, 67 of Hamptonville went home to be with the Lord on Friday, September 22, 2023.
She was born in Iredell County on March 13, 1956, to the late Eldon Lonnie Renegar and Lois Hall Hess.
Bobbie Jo loved flowers and making things beautiful. She loved doing things for others, was good-hearted, and loved making those around her happy. Going to church and encouraging people brought her joy. Bobbie Jo loved her cows and Chick-fil-A. More than anything else, she loved her family with all her heart.
Those left to cherish her memory include her beloved husband of 47 years, Billy Edward Speaks, two sons, Loren Speaks (Kristen), Corey Speaks (Megan), a daughter, Hollie Bissell (Ed), five grandchildren, Makinnley Speaks, Avery Speaks, Gracie Bissell, Ellie Speaks, Cody Speaks, three brothers, Lonnie Dean Renegar (Sarah), Earl Douglas Renegar, Sam Renegar (Melody), and a sister, Rita Pressley (Darrell).
Funeral Services will be held Tuesday, September 26, 2023, at 11:00 am at Holly Springs Baptist Church with Pastor Clifford Gwaltney, Pastor James Miles, and Pastor Steve Pope officiating. Burial will follow in the church cemetery. The family will visit with friends from 10:00 am to 10:50 am prior to the service.
